Transaction 65fb7f34c60132d58369b7f720a8302fae96c1ecd6e7632c05fe110e71246567
1 Input
1 Output
-
65fb7f34c60132d58369b7f720a8302fae96c1ecd6e7632c05fe110e71246567:0
- value
- 7546653
- script pubkey
- OP_0 OP_PUSHBYTES_20 718f554312d05bf2c980bee77d34d88f9a04c1fa
- address
- bc1qwx842scj6pdl9jvqhmnh6dxc37dqfs065ra0j7